The end of an unforgettable journey: on arrival in San Fernando de Apure I managed to get me a guy who, on an indescribable boat, took me downstream the Apure into the Orinoco as far as Caicara.
The infinity of the water surface at the confluence of both rivers is breathtaking, as breathtaking were the 150 litres of fuel onboard while my captain smoked one fag after the other. Smoking and refuelling the engine was pretty all he did: being a true "Llanero" he was not a man of many words.
At the end of the day, though, he gave me the chance to immortalize him against the wilderness of the Mother of all Rivers
